Made by Shoka Kato Oribe ware, Early Spring Picture, March, Tea Bowl New, Unused / With original box, cloth, and artist's card This item was carefully stored by my mother, who loved the tea ceremony. This is an Oribe ware tea bowl made by the ceramic artist Shoka Kato, produced in the late Showa to early Heisei periods. As the box inscription "Early Spring Picture, March" indicates, this tea bowl is for the season of celebrating the beginning of spring. The white floral design and soft colors evoke a pure and refreshing atmosphere of early spring. While based on the Oribe ware technique, the elegant and refined design is favored in Kyoto tea ceremonies, possessing a so-called "Kyoto-style" atmosphere.
